Output 66a8ae65be96664f8517ea0394220b87923c56dac64a1717b810686af9a533c5:0

value
1478500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8315c922cbb2fb3dcb07e69254c443907c4b77d2 OP_EQUAL
address
3De8YNPfGqvuWLxT24D7PzH81xYrbAfdj3
transaction
66a8ae65be96664f8517ea0394220b87923c56dac64a1717b810686af9a533c5
spent
true